WebBettman Information Processing Model of Consumer Choice Bettman (1979) in his model describes the consumer as possessing a limited capacity for processing information. He implicate that the consumers rarely analyze the complex alternatives in decision making and apply very simple strategy. WebUsing one example, the internal workings of the Howard-Sheth Model can be usefully subdivided into three major components: an information processing or perceptual component, a cognitive attitude formation or learning component, and a choice component. It assumes problem solving approach in buying and adopts input-output or system approach in buying. It has four sets of variables: (a)Input (b) Perceptual and learning constructs (c) Output (d) Exogenous or external variables.
